Directory traversal vulnerability in the template function in function.inc in Accellion File Transfer Appliance devices before FTA_9_11_210 allows remote attackers to read arbitrary files via a .. Rated high severity (CVSS 7.5), this vulnerability is remotely exploitable, no authentication required, low attack complexity. Public exploit code available and EPSS exploitation probability 71.2%.
Accellion File Transfer Appliance before FTA_9_11_210 allows remote attackers to execute arbitrary code via shell metacharacters in the oauth_token parameter. Rated critical severity (CVSS 9.8), this vulnerability is remotely exploitable, no authentication required, low attack complexity. Public exploit code available and EPSS exploitation probability 86.7%.

The Accellion File Transfer Appliance (FTA) before FTA_9_12_40 allows local users to add an SSH key to an arbitrary group, and consequently gain privileges, via unspecified vectors. Rated high severity (CVSS 7.8), this vulnerability is low attack complexity. Public exploit code available and no vendor patch available.
The Accellion File Transfer Appliance (FTA) before FTA_9_12_40 allows remote authenticated users to execute arbitrary commands by leveraging the YUM_CLIENT restricted-user role. Rated high severity (CVSS 8.8), this vulnerability is remotely exploitable, low attack complexity. No vendor patch available.
